The Verse
King James Version (KJV): Of the tribe of Simeon were sealed twelve thousand.
New International Version (NIV): From the tribe of Simeon 12,000 were sealed.
English Standard Version (ESV): 12,000 from the tribe of Simeon were sealed.

Historical Context
Revelation was penned by the Apostle John around 95 AD, during his exile on the island of Patmos. The book is a rich tapestry of prophetic visions concerning the end times and the ultimate victory of God over evil. In this chapter, John describes the sealing of 144,000 servants of God from the tribes of Israel, indicating divine protection and identity. This passage specifically mentions the tribe of Simeon, one of the twelve tribes descended from Jacob’s sons.
Key Word Analysis
Sealed: In Greek, the word ‘sealed’ is ‘sphragizo,’ meaning to set a seal upon, mark with a seal, to confirm or authenticate. This conveys a sense of divine approval and protection.
Tribe of Simeon: Simeon was Jacob’s second son with Leah. This tribe was known for its fierce nature, as reflected in their early history.
Twelve thousand: The number signifies completeness and totality, representing a full contingent of those chosen for God’s purpose.
